Help Please : How to make the fabric not stick to the avatar?

Hey! Very new beginner here and it's my first time using MD. I modeled an outer robe with wide sleeves. I added my avatar which has an animation baked into it to MD and added the outer robe on top. When I try to simulate it with the avatar and its animation, the arms and sleeves don't match, like literally the arms are suddenly out of the arm sockets of the robe even if I posed them in and draped it in T-pose before I played the animation.

I tried putting the particle distance to 5 and had the skin offset to I think 1 or 3... I also placed the outer robe layer to 0 and to 1 and even -1 (Sorry if these all sound dumb, I'm very clueless about the program but I just had to use it and none of the things I found online worked) I also tried putting the kinetic friction to .5 and 1.

None of them worked and the robe keeps sticking to the avatar in some areas even when I pull it away in simulation mode. And the arms just won't stay inside the robe (I wanted it to behave like a proper long and wide sleeves where it would slide down the arm when the hand goes up)
